Google "Iron 883 Frisco" or "Nightster Frisco" you'll see a million pictures with Sportsters with those bars.. I have them, and love them. Mine are chopped about 1.5" narrower on each end, which is the max you can go with stock controls.
They are a aggressive bar and not built for comfort, but neither is my bike. Prime for splitting lanes!

I have the friscos and love them. Took a couple weeks to get used to the aggressive hand positions while using the hand controls. But well worth it. I lane split like a mother f'r now.
You have to bend the brake line a lil if you don't buy an extension kit
